Call for research infrastructure with potential to become of national interest

29 September 2022

During 2022 to 2025, Umeå University will invest SEK 18 million in research infrastructure with the potential to meet a national/international need. That is, infrastructure that could enable research for many different research groups and projects within one or more research areas. The autumn call for tenders closes on October 31 at 24:00.

The call is aimed at local research infrastructures at Umeå University that have the potential to be used nationally/internationally. 

How much can we apply for? 

The maximum amount is SEK 900,000 per year for two years. Please note that the amount applied for must include include co-financing from your faculty, which itself needs to contribute 30 percent. Therefore, a letter of intent from the faculty is also required.

The allocated funds may be used for:

  • Investments in equipment or software.
  • Management and maintenance costs for the infrastructure.
  • Skills development for existing staff.
  • Staff costs linked to infrastructure management.
  • Development and networking to strengthen the infrastructure, in order to achieve status of national interest.

Evaluation criteria

The application must clearly state how and to what extent the infrastructure meets the following criteria today. It should also explain how the funds granted will be used to meet even more criteria.

  • Does the infrastructure have a management, an organization and a responsible host institution?
  • Is the infrastructure available to all researchers at Umeå University on equal terms, for example in terms of user fees?
  • Is the infrastructure used by researchers/research groups and users from one or more faculties at Umeå University or by other higher education institutions/external partners?
  • Does the infrastructure provide users with training or regular theoretical and practical courses at different levels linked to its use?
  • Does the infrastructure have a long-term plan to meet the needs of researchers?
  • Is there a long-term plan for the use, funding, development, and evaluation of the research infrastructure?
  • Does the infrastructure have a plan for how the grant applied for could strengthen the infrastructure to reach national/international status?
